Layering accessories is an art that can significantly enhance your overall style. By combining different pieces, you not only add depth to your outfit but also showcase your personal taste. To achieve this, consider starting with statement jewelry, such as bold necklaces or oversized earrings, and then layering them with more delicate pieces. For instance, wearing a chunky necklace over a turtleneck can create an eye-catching focal point. Additionally, don't shy away from experimenting with textures—mixing metals like gold and silver can elevate your look and make it more interesting.
Another creative way to master layering is by combining different types of accessories. For example, try layering scarves with hats and belts to create a cohesive and stylish outfit. Bold colors and unique patterns can add a dynamic touch, allowing your personality to shine through. Remember, the key is to balance the elements; if you're opting for a striking scarf, keep the rest of your accessories minimal to avoid overwhelming your look. With the right combinations, you can turn any outfit into a fashion statement.

When it comes to accessorizing, the art of contrast can dramatically enhance the aesthetic appeal of your look. Understanding how to effectively use color and texture is key to making your accessories pop. For example, pairing a vibrant statement necklace with a neutral outfit creates a striking focal point. Moreover, understanding the principles of color theory can guide you in selecting contrasting shades that enhance your accessories. Use a color wheel to identify colors that are opposite each other for the most impactful combinations. For example, a rich blue scarf can beautifully complement a vibrant orange handbag. Texture is equally significant; a soft, knitted beanie can provide a charming contrast to an elegant, structured winter coat, ensuring your style remains engaging. By embracing these contrasting elements, you create visual interest that draws attention to your accessories and elevates your overall ensemble.
Accessorizing is an art that can elevate your outfit from ordinary to extraordinary. By understanding how to transition your look effortlessly, you can ensure you're prepared for any occasion. Accessorizing for every occasion not only enhances your style but also showcases your personality. One crucial tip is to choose versatile accessories, such as a classic watch or a statement necklace, that can seamlessly blend with both casual and formal attire. Consider investing in a capsule wardrobe, where each piece is designed to complement a variety of accessories. This strategic approach allows for easy mix-and-match options, helping you tailor your look on the fly.
Another effective way to transition your look is by layering your accessories. For instance, stacking bracelets or layering necklaces can create a dynamic visual appeal that adapts to different settings. When dressing for a corporate environment, consider swapping out bold jewelry for more subdued pieces during the day and, as the evening approaches, you can amp up your look with eye-catching items. Additionally, don't overlook the impact of choosing the right handbag or shoes—these elements can make or break your outfit. By following these uncommon tips, you’ll find it easier to navigate any social landscape while maintaining your unique style.
